Kansas City man charged after child, 2, fatally shot

KANSAS CITY, Mo. (AP) — A 24-year-old Kansas City man has been charged in connection with the shooting death of his 2-year-old daughter.

The Jackson County prosecutor's office said Friday in a release that Courtenay Shaquel Block is charged with endangering the welfare of a child, armed criminal action and tampering with evidence.

Block's 2-year-old daughter was shot to death Thursday at the family's home. Court records show that when Kansas City police officers arrived at the home the defendant was holding the unresponsive child, who had apparently been shot in the head.

Block told police he kept a loaded handgun in his home and that he heard the victim crying and observed his handgun on the floor next to her. He notified a neighbor, who called police.

The case remains under investigation.
